DuroMaxx® Stormwater Detention and Infiltration

DuroMaxx steel-reinforced polyethylene (SRPE) pipe combines steel and polyethylene (PE) to make an exceptionally strong and durable pipe for stormwater detention and infiltration applications. DuroMaxx is unique as it has fewer joints to assemble on site, can be made watertight, and can be used in applications with corrosive soils.

DuroMaxx for Stormwater Infiltration

Perforated DuroMaxx infiltration systems store stormwater runoff in the pipe and surrounding stone during a storm until it can be released slowly into the surrounding native soil. Perforated CMP is often used to meet Low Impact Development requirements.

DuroMaxx for Stormwater Detention

DuroMaxx stormwater detention systems store stormwater runoff exceeding a site’s allowable discharge rate and release it slowly over time. Installed below grade, stormwater detention systems maximize land usage and help meet water quantity requirements.

DuroMaxx SRPE Pipe for Stormwater Detention and Infiltration

Eighty (80) ksi steel reinforcing (SR) provides the strength; pressure rated polyethylene (PE) resin provides the durability. The combination of materials results in an extraordinarily strong and durable pipe that sets a new industry standard for stormwater detention and infiltration applications.

DuroMaxx provides the lightweight, durability of traditional HDPE with the added structural strength of steel, making it the perfect choice for deep burial and corrosive soil applications.

DuroMaxx detention and infiltration systems can be designed with gasketed bell and spigot joints or welded coupler joints for increased water tight reliability. DuroMaxx is available in diameters ranging from 30 to 120 inches and in lengths up to 48 feet. Larger diameter pipe provides increased storage volume in a smaller footprint, while long pipe lengths reduce the number of sections to be set and joints to assemble.

DuroMaxx Features - Benefits

  • Twice as stiff as traditional HDPE pipe- requires less structural backfill.
  • Corrosion resistant HDPE - can be used in applications with corrosive soils.
  • Several joint configurations - welded coupler (WC), 10.8 psi high performance (HP) bell and spigot and soil tight(ST) joints available.
  • Up to 48 foot pipe lengths - fewer joints to assemble on site, resulting in faster installation rates.
  • Lightweight - easily handled and quickly installed.
